Kovrr Launches AI Risk Assessment and Quantification Modules for Enhanced Governance

Kovrr, a leading provider of cyber governance, risk, and compliance (GRC) and risk modeling solutions, has introduced its AI Risk Assessment and AI Risk Quantification modules. These innovative tools provide organizations with critical visibility into AI-related risks, enabling them to model potential losses and enhance governance practices in AI risk management.

Quick Intel

  • New AI Risk Assessment module benchmarks AI governance and control maturity against major standards such as NIST AI RMF and ISO/IEC 42001.

  • AI Risk Quantification translates risk maturity and data into measurable financial and operational impacts, mapped to MITRE ATLAS™ framework.

  • Modules help organizations identify risk gaps, demonstrate compliance, and justify investments through tailored, report-ready outputs.

  • Allows detailed analysis of probable AI-related losses, exposure by attack vector, and control effectiveness.

  • Supports strategic resource allocation to drive AI resilience and mitigate financial exposure.

  • Critical in addressing growing AI governance demands amid regulatory pressures like the EU AI Act.

Advancing Responsible AI Adoption

Kovrr’s AI Risk Assessment module provides a repeatable, defensible framework for evaluating organizational preparedness for AI oversight. It helps stakeholders understand AI risk posture by quantifying governance and control maturity while identifying compliance gaps, forming a solid base for enterprise-wide accountability.

Quantifying AI Risks for Business Impact

Building on assessment outputs, the AI Risk Quantification module models relevant incidents to forecast the range of operational and financial damages. By simulating adversary tactics and exposure scenarios, it offers executives tangible insights into AI risk scenarios to guide decision-making and prioritization of mitigation efforts.

Positioning AI Oversight as a Strategic Capability

Amid accelerating GenAI adoption and tightening regulatory scrutiny, Kovrr empowers security and risk managers to institutionalize AI risk evaluation as a core business function. As CEO Yakir Golan emphasizes, “Effective AI oversight must be treated as a strategic capability that drives business value, central to financial success and long-term resilience.”
